Exploring the Asilo de Ancianos de Sueca

The Asilo de Ancianos de Sueca is not just another structure in the quaint town of Sueca, Spain; it is a striking landmark that beautifully encapsulates the blend of history and architectural grandeur. Nestled on Avenida del Mar, this building, constructed between 1911 and 1919, exemplifies the captivating neomudéjar and early modernist Valencian architecture. Designed by local architect Buenaventura Ferrando Castells, this site is a cultural monument that deserves recognition for its historical significance and stunning design.

A Brief History

The Asilo was created thanks to the testamentary decisions of Antonio Baldoví Beltrán and Teresa Cardona Burguera. Originally serving as a residence for the elderly, it has been operated by the Hermanitas de los Ancianos Desamparados since 1888. The structure was unique at its time for being somewhat isolated, positioned on the outskirts of Sueca and separated from the town by the Silla-Cullera railway.

Despite its beginnings as a sanctuary for the needy, the Asilo has evolved into a significant historical site. Initially, the building included a family pantheon, which later underwent relocation to accommodate the chapel where the elderly resided. Architecture: A Visual Delight

As visitors approach the Asilo de Ancianos, the impressive facade commands attention, marked by its neomudéjar style characteristic of the Valencian region. The estate consists of multiple buildings arranged in a trapezoidal layout, creating a complex yet harmonious spatial experience. Here are some architectural highlights:

  • Distinct Structures: The Asilo consists of five principal pavilions, connected by transverse arms, presenting a unique arrangement akin to a charming village.
  • Elegant Details: The intricate brickwork and the use of diverse arch forms—including pointed arches and horseshoe arches—are testaments to the architectural prowess of the era.
  • Outdoor Spaces: Set amid lush gardens, these areas provide serene spaces where residents can reflect or socialize amidst nature, enhancing the importance of cultural heritage.
